The Enigmatic Journey of Prince Rupert: A Dive into King Crimson's 'Lizard'

King Crimson's 'Lizard' is a complex and multi-faceted song that weaves a rich tapestry of imagery, metaphors, and narrative elements. The song is divided into several parts, each contributing to the overarching story of Prince Rupert. The lyrics are dense with symbolism and references, creating a surreal and almost mythical atmosphere. The opening section, 'Prince Rupert Awakes,' sets the stage with a farewell to the temple master's bells and a courtship of words, hinting at a departure from traditional beliefs and the beginning of a new journey. The imagery of 'tears of glass' and 'saffron sabbath eyelids' evokes a sense of fragility and sacrifice, while the 'sacred tablet of wax' suggests a record of events or prophecies that the Lizards feed upon.

The recurring refrain, 'Wake your reason's hollow vote, wear your blizzard season coat, burn a bridge and burn a boat, stake a Lizard by the throat,' serves as a call to action, urging Prince Rupert to abandon old ways and confront the challenges ahead. The mention of Polonius, a character from Shakespeare's 'Hamlet,' adds a layer of literary depth, suggesting themes of betrayal and the search for truth. The transformation of 'Lizard bones' into clay and the birth of a Swan symbolize renewal and the cyclical nature of life and death.

The instrumental sections, 'Bolero - The Peacock's Tale,' 'The Battle of Glass Tears,' and 'Big Top,' provide a musical journey that complements the lyrical narrative. The 'Dawn Song' describes the anticipation and tension before a great battle, with sentries leaning on thorn wood spears and armies stirring at dawn. The 'Last Skirmish' and 'Prince Rupert's Lament' continue this theme, with the instrumental music conveying the emotions and chaos of conflict. The final section, 'Big Top,' brings the song to a close with a sense of resolution and reflection. Overall, 'Lizard' is a masterful blend of poetic lyrics and intricate music, creating a captivating and thought-provoking experience for the listener.
